Abstract

PURPOSE: To start the motor smoothly by performing the synchronization of magnetic pole and magnetic flux of the armature at zero velocity on suspending the commutation of the power inverter after the fixed counting of the counter which is operated when the voltage induced in the field winding exceeds the setting value.
CONSTITUTION: At the time of starting, the ring counter 8 is lagged 120 degrees by output of the oscillator 7, three logical signals of "1" and "0" are generated at intervals of 180 degrees to conduct the thyristor of the power inverter SRC, a voltage corresponding to the rotating field made by the primary current is induced in the field winding FLD, the counter 13 is operated by comparing the voltage with the value of crest variable resistance 2RH, the oscillator 7 is stopped to fix the ligical output of the ring counter 8 once after the fixed counting. Thus, a smooth acceleration can be done from the zero velocity by setting the resistance 2RH and counter 13 such that the armature and field fluxes are in phase with each other.
